DESCRIPTION:
NJ/NY legend JUNIOR SANCHEZ opens his edits archive to bless the masses with four fresh reworks from the likes of SOLANGE, SAULT, and DEPECHE MODE. "ENJOY THE SILENCE" & "LOOSING YOU" are perfect peak hour hands in the air material, while "WHY WHY WHY" builds on a deeper sound. Paper sleeve.

This needs fixing. ______________________________________________________________________________________________________________________ Rapper June Bug hails from the west side of Detroit raised by a single mother and the peers he called his brothers. His earliest exposure to hip hop was the Fat Boys, Kid n Play, Kwame, N.W.A. and a video music show called The Jukebox. Imitating the musical art form that was fresh to his young ears, he began rapping in talent shows with schoolmates. With back-to-back victories becoming the norm, one particular win stood out from the rest. The grand prize of backstage passes to the Motown Revue at the Joe Louis Arena put June face to face with his rhyme-spitting crush, MC Trouble. He asked her how she made it into the music business and she told him, I just made a demo tape, sent it off, and they came and got me in a limousine! Junes talent show wins, coupled with the advice from MC Trouble inspired him to keep writing and begin recording songs in high school. His classmates were his earliest audiences who gave him nothing but props on his work. Fast forwarding to college, June spent a few years on campus, but was urged by friend, and rapper, Royce da 59 to pursue his music career seriously. College was placed on hold and June began hitting the open mic sessions at Detroits legendary Hip-Hop Shop on 7 Mile Road, hosted by the late Proof of D12 fame. After years of practice and influence, today June is a quick-witted rapper that lives and dies by lyrical content. Its his goal to be a breath of fresh air to the current rap market and remind listeners of the days when hip hop was about emceeing, not just laying words over a tight beat. With three mixtapes under his belt (all available on www.junesflow.com) he is currently working on his debut album City Flow, as well as a fourth mixtape that will feature fellow Detroit Rock City artists Royce da 59, Tre Little, Quest McCody, and the M.I.C. Its not like Detroit is so ahead of the game that we can afford to be half-assed in any genre of music, June says. I have to bring another face to mainstream rap because from a music standpoint, that side of the game has only been told by a small few like Eminem, D12 and Kid Rock. City Flow features an array of melodic, original production, with few samples. It is a different approach than the mixtapes, giving his listeners an opportunity to hear his musical preferences. Last FM Information on Depeche Mode

Please note the information is done on a artist keyword match and data is provided by LastFM.
Depeche Mode are an English electronic band formed in Basildon, Essex in 1980. The original lineup included Dave Gahan, Martin Gore, Andy Fletcher, and Vince Clarke. The current lineup consists of Gahan and Gore. With Clarke as their primary songwriter, Depeche Mode released their debut album "Speak & Spell" in 1981 during the British new wave movement. Clarke left the band at the end of 1981 and later formed the groups Yazoo and Erasure. Following his departure, Martin Gore became the chief songwriter, and the remaining trio recorded their second album, "A Broken Frame" (1982). The band then recruited Alan Wilder, establishing a lineup that remained stable until 1995. This period included the releases of "Construction Time Again" (1983) and "Some Great Reward" (1984). The albums "Black Celebration" (1986) and "Music for the Masses" (1987) further established Depeche Mode as a major presence in electronic and alternative music, with their June 1988 concert at the Pasadena Rose Bowl drawing over 60,000 attendees. In 1990, the band released their seventh album, "Violator," which reached number seven on the Billboard 200 and was certified triple platinum by the RIAA. The following album, "Songs of Faith and Devotion" (1993), was also commercially successful, though internal conflicts during recording and touring led to Wilder's departure in 1995. Depeche Mode continued as a trio of Gahan, Gore, and Fletcher, releasing "Ultra" in 1997. Subsequent albums included "Exciter" (2001), "Playing the Angel" (2005), "Sounds of the Universe" (2009), "Delta Machine" (2013), and "Spirit" (2017) until Fletcher’s death in 2022. Gahan and Gore have continued as a duo, releasing "Memento Mori" in 2023. Depeche Mode have achieved 54 entries on the UK singles chart, 17 Top 10 albums on the UK albums chart, and have sold over 100 million records worldwide. The band has been recognized in Q magazine’s "50 Bands That Changed the World," ranked number 98 on VH1's "100 Greatest Artists of All Time," and in 2016, Billboard named them the 10th Greatest Top Dance Club Artists of All Time. They were inducted into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ame in 2020.
